Wee Waa celebrates NAIDOC week
THE Wee Waa community recently came together to celebrate NAIDOC Week and, as reported last week, a Family Fun Day was held at Dangar Park on Friday 10 July. And at Wee Waa High School, there was a schedule packed with a range of cultural activities including lingo bingo, cultural art, beading and a Bush Tucker Program at the Ag Farm, finishing with a whole-school barbecue and cake cutting. NAIDOC Week recognises and honours the history, culture and achievements of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ander peoples.
